a8151ef7 111(defcustom gnus-check-new-newsgroups 'ask-server
6748645f 112 "*Non-nil means that Gnus will run `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' at startup.
eec82323
LMI
113This normally finds new newsgroups by comparing the active groups the
114servers have already reported with those Gnus already knows, either alive
115or killed.
116
6748645f 117When any of the following are true, `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' will instead
eec82323
LMI
118ask the servers (primary, secondary, and archive servers) to list new
119groups since the last time it checked:
120 1. This variable is `ask-server'.
121 2. This variable is a list of select methods (see below).
122 3. `gnus-read-active-file' is nil or `some'.
6748645f 123 4. A prefix argument is given to `gnus-find-new-newsgroups' interactively.
eec82323
LMI
124
125Thus, if this variable is `ask-server' or a list of select methods or
126`gnus-read-active-file' is nil or `some', then the killed list is no
127longer necessary, so you could safely set `gnus-save-killed-list' to nil.
128
129This variable can be a list of select methods which Gnus will query with
130the `ask-server' method in addition to the primary, secondary, and archive
131servers.
132
133Eg.
134 (setq gnus-check-new-newsgroups
135 '((nntp \"some.server\") (nntp \"other.server\")))
136
137If this variable is nil, then you have to tell Gnus explicitly to
138check for new newsgroups with \\<gnus-group-mode-map>\\[gnus-find-new-newsgroups]."
139 :group 'gnus-start
140 :type '(choice (const :tag "no" nil)
141 (const :tag "by brute force" t)
142 (const :tag "ask servers" ask-server)
143 (repeat :menu-tag "ask additional servers"
144 :tag "ask additional servers"
145 :value ((nntp ""))
146 (sexp :format "%v"))))

a8151ef7 155(defcustom gnus-read-active-file 'some
eec82323
LMI
156 "*Non-nil means that Gnus will read the entire active file at startup.
157If this variable is nil, Gnus will only know about the groups in your
158`.newsrc' file.
159
160If this variable is `some', Gnus will try to only read the relevant
161parts of the active file from the server. Not all servers support
162this, and it might be quite slow with other servers, but this should
163generally be faster than both the t and nil value.
164
165If you set this variable to nil or `some', you probably still want to
166be told about new newsgroups that arrive. To do that, set
167`gnus-check-new-newsgroups' to `ask-server'. This may not work
168properly with all servers."
169 :group 'gnus-start-server
170 :type '(choice (const nil)
171 (const some)
172 (const t)))

1322;; `gnus-group-change-level' is the fundamental function for changing
1323;; subscription levels of newsgroups. This might mean just changing
1324;; from level 1 to 2, which is pretty trivial, from 2 to 6 or back
1325;; again, which subscribes/unsubscribes a group, which is equally
1326;; trivial. Changing from 1-7 to 8-9 means that you kill a group, and
1327;; from 8-9 to 1-7 means that you remove the group from the list of
1328;; killed (or zombie) groups and add them to the (kinda) subscribed
1329;; groups. And last but not least, moving from 8 to 9 and 9 to 8,
1330;; which is trivial.
1331;; ENTRY can either be a string (newsgroup name) or a list (if
1332;; FROMKILLED is t, it's a list on the format (NUM INFO-LIST),
1333;; otherwise it's a list in the format of the `gnus-newsrc-hashtb'
1334;; entries.
1335;; LEVEL is the new level of the group, OLDLEVEL is the old level and
1336;; PREVIOUS is the group (in hashtb entry format) to insert this group
1337;; after.

2664;; Parse options lines to find "options -n !all rec.all" and stuff.
2665;; The return value will be a list on the form
2666;; ((regexp1 . ignore)
2667;; (regexp2 . subscribe)...)
2668;; When handling new newsgroups, groups that match a `ignore' regexp
2669;; will be ignored, and groups that match a `subscribe' regexp will be
2670;; subscribed. A line like
2671;; options -n !all rec.all
2672;; will lead to a list that looks like
2673;; (("^rec\\..+" . subscribe)
2674;; ("^.+" . ignore))
2675;; So all "rec.*" groups will be subscribed, while all the other
2676;; groups will be ignored. Note that "options -n !all rec.all" is very
2677;; different from "options -n rec.all !all".
